去年广州港货物吞吐量超6.96亿吨 集装箱吞吐量稳居全球前六
Guang Zhou Ri Bao· 2026-01-06 08:20
Core Insights - Guangzhou Port is projected to handle over 696 million tons of cargo and exceed 28 million TEUs in container throughput by 2025, maintaining its position among the top six ports globally [1] - The port has successfully transformed from being the largest domestic trade port to a dual circulation hub, with foreign trade cargo throughput growth of 10.73% and container throughput growth of nearly 20% [1] Group 1: Port Performance and Growth - In 2025, Guangzhou Port's foreign trade container throughput growth is among the highest in coastal ports in China, with over 50% of its container throughput being foreign trade [1] - The port has established a comprehensive shipping network, adding 10 new foreign trade routes and opening a direct route from Nansha to South America, totaling 182 foreign trade routes [2] - The port's sea-rail intermodal volume surpassed 700,000 TEUs in 2025, reflecting a year-on-year growth of 15.7% [3] Group 2: Infrastructure and Technological Advancements - Guangzhou Port has developed a seamless multi-modal transport system, connecting with rail, road, and inland waterways, and has maintained its status as the largest domestic trade container port for 17 consecutive years [3] - The Nansha Port Area has established the world's first fully automated multi-modal terminal, increasing container handling efficiency by 30% and reducing labor costs [3] - The port has implemented a 24-hour pilot service with zero waiting time, reducing the average stay time for container ships to 0.87 days [4] Group 3: Economic Impact and Strategic Partnerships - In 2025, Guangzhou signed a memorandum to deepen strategic cooperation with Maersk Group, establishing partnerships with all of the world's top ten shipping companies [2] - The Guangzhou Nansha Economic Development Conference in June 2025 resulted in the signing of 21 projects with a total investment of nearly 7 billion yuan, expected to generate additional revenue of nearly 10 billion yuan [4] - The port's automotive throughput reached 1.5032 million vehicles in 2025, with a year-on-year growth of 37.6%, highlighting its role in the automotive logistics sector [4] Group 4: Regional and Global Positioning - Guangzhou has risen to 12th place globally in the Xinhua-Baltic International Shipping Center Development Index, ranking 4th in China, showcasing its growing global influence [5] - The Guangdong-Hong Kong-Macao Greater Bay Area ports collectively account for about one-quarter of the national container handling capacity, with Guangzhou Port being the largest comprehensive hub in South China [6] - The port cluster in the Greater Bay Area is not only a cornerstone of China's foreign trade but also a critical component of the global supply chain [6]
广州港业绩会:当前处于码头能力提升阶段
Zheng Quan Shi Bao Wang· 2025-11-12 10:57
Core Insights - Guangzhou Port reported a revenue of approximately 11.163 billion yuan for the first three quarters of 2025, representing a year-on-year increase of 11.06% [1] - The net profit attributable to shareholders for the same period was approximately 748 million yuan, showing a year-on-year decline of 9.20% [1] - In Q3 2025, the company achieved a revenue of about 4.253 billion yuan, with a year-on-year growth of 31.44%, while the net profit attributable to shareholders was approximately 196 million yuan, down 9.41% year-on-year [1] Financial Performance - The company’s gross margin has decreased year-on-year, attributed to the launch of new terminal projects, increased asset depreciation, and financial costs [2] - The gross margin for handling and related businesses is higher than that of logistics and port auxiliary services, leading to a strategic focus on enhancing intermodal transport and comprehensive logistics services [2] - Operating cash flow for the first three quarters was 2.149 billion yuan, a year-on-year decrease of 20.73%, primarily due to the expansion of operational activities and changes in the collection cycle [2] Strategic Initiatives - The company is committed to a digital transformation strategy, focusing on innovation-driven development to enhance operational efficiency and management levels [3] - The South Sand Phase IV fully automated terminal is highlighted as a representative of the new generation of intelligent ports, with container throughput steadily increasing year by year [3] - The company emphasizes the importance of product and service quality, strengthening supply chain security management to ensure efficient material circulation [3]
斥资700亿,中国打造全球最先进港口,多项数据位居世界第一
Sou Hu Cai Jing· 2025-10-05 10:52
Core Insights - Yangshan Port, built with an investment of 70 billion yuan, has become one of the world's largest ports in terms of container throughput, consistently ranking first globally since 2010 [1][8]. Development Background - The decision to open the Pudong area in Shanghai in April 1990 laid the groundwork for the development of Yangshan Port to meet foreign trade demands, as existing ports could not accommodate large vessels [1][3]. - In 1992, the 14th National Congress of the Communist Party of China emphasized accelerating Shanghai's development as an international shipping center, leading to the selection of Yangshan Island for deep-water port construction [3][5]. Construction Challenges and Achievements - Despite setbacks during the Asian financial crisis, the construction of Yangshan Port resumed in the early 2000s, driven by the need for a deep-water port to support Shanghai's economic growth [5][6]. - The construction involved significant direct expenditures, with the first phase costing over 10 billion yuan, and included the East China Sea Bridge, which alleviated transportation bottlenecks [6][8]. - Yangshan Port is unique as it is the only offshore container terminal built on an island, with a construction area comparable to 200 football fields and a foundation laid in waters up to 39 meters deep [6][8]. Technological Advancements - The port has undergone a transformation with the implementation of automated operations, particularly in its fourth phase, which features unmanned operations through advanced technology [8]. - The AGV (Automated Guided Vehicle) system, developed in China, allows for precise cargo handling and transportation, showcasing China's technological advancements in port operations [8][10]. Economic Impact - Since its opening, Yangshan Port has significantly contributed to Shanghai's status as an international shipping hub, attracting more investments and enhancing the economic integration of the Yangtze River Delta region [8][10]. - The rise of Yangshan Port has created competitive pressure on other ports, such as Busan, Hong Kong, and Kaohsiung, prompting them to improve their infrastructure [10]. Future Prospects - The successful operation of Yangshan Port has positioned China as a leader in deep-water port construction globally, with Chinese port technology gaining traction in international markets [10].
超900家外贸企业从下沙港出海
Hang Zhou Ri Bao· 2025-07-10 02:21
Core Insights - Hangzhou is leveraging the "Shipping Zhejiang" initiative to develop modern integrated operational zones that combine port, industry, and city [3] - Xia Sha Port has seen significant growth, with a total cargo throughput of 4.1618 million tons in the first half of the year, and a container throughput of 98,100 TEUs, marking an 88.19% year-on-year increase, the highest among inland ports in the province [3] Group 1: Operational Efficiency - Xia Sha Port operates 13 shipping routes, including outbound routes to Zhapu and Ningbo, and domestic routes to Taicang, with 17 container ships providing daily services [4] - The implementation of sea-river combined transport has reduced logistics costs by over 300 yuan per container compared to road transport, resulting in a 20% decrease in overall logistics costs [4] - Key clients benefit from "trailer transport" services, which enhance loading efficiency by pre-positioning empty containers at factories [4] Group 2: Future Developments - Future expansions at Xia Sha Port will enable 128 TEU container ships to reach major inland ports in Shandong, Anhui, and Jiangsu, further lowering logistics costs [5] - The port is also enhancing its infrastructure to support green and intelligent operations, with automated processes reducing single container handling time to under 2 minutes [6][7] Group 3: Technological Advancements - Xia Sha Port employs advanced technologies such as IoT, cloud computing, and Beidou navigation to optimize operations [6] - The port's machinery is fully electric, and plans are in place to introduce electric and hydrogen-powered container ships [7] Group 4: Policy Support - The total cargo throughput of Hangzhou Port reached 67.24 million tons last year, with a container throughput of 292,000 TEUs, reflecting a 74% year-on-year increase [7] - A new policy set to be implemented in 2024 will provide approximately 21.5 million yuan in subsidies to promote high-quality development of waterway container transport, aiming to add over 120,000 TEUs to the "public to water" container volume [7] Group 5: Customs Efficiency - Xia Sha Port is constructing the only customs supervision facility equipped with H986 in the city, which will significantly enhance customs inspection efficiency and provide one-stop services for local manufacturing and foreign trade enterprises [8]
